ROOKS COUNTY —The second earthquake in two days shook northwest Kansas early Saturday. The quake just before 4a.m. measured a magnitude 4.5, according to the U.S. Geological Survey and was centered northwest of Plainville.

This is similar to the location of a 3.3 magnitude quake on Friday morning. The Rooks County Sheriff’s office reported they received several calls about Saturday quake that was felt over a wide area of northwest and north central Kansas.
They have received no reports of damage or injury.
